Cholo: 90 good minutes for Atleti

Diego Simeone was pleased with Atletico Madrid’s display against Shanghai SIPG, declaring the 3-0 win as borne of ’90 good minutes.’

Two goals from Antoine Griezmann and one from Fernando Torres gave Atletico a win to end their tour of Asia, and left the Coach impressed with what he saw.

“We’ve come on from the first game against Numancia. We played well for the 90 minutes,” said Simeone, according to AS.

“More than the different formations, we played well grouped, without losing order.

“We’re happy for the tour of Japan and of China, both for the game and the reception to our players. The atmosphere was very good and we continue to grow

“Now we want to go back to the lads who are training in Madrid and gradually start closing the squad and all train together.”

Speaking specifically about Griezmann and Torres, Cholo was pleased for the players to get the scoring touch as the season draws closer.

“Goals are important for all the forwards. They give the players confidence and make them more secure,” he added.

“Both Torres and Griezmann created significant situations. Scoring goals is healthy for what is ahead.

“I saw Torres well, as was the whole team. The whole team played a good game and the performance was steady from everyone.”
